Tussock Jumper Carménère
Tussock Jumper Carménère has a lightly oaky, fruity flavour.
Ruby red colour. The nose fills with a good whiff of dark plums, raspberries and tobacco. The dry and full-bodied palate is round with soft tannins and a well-balanced acidity. Plum jam, blackberries and sweet red cherries fill the palate, with a hint of light tobacco and chocolate oak spices.
100% Carménère. The grapes come from vineyards in Central Valley, Chile. The vines grow under the influence of the Andes Mountains with cold nights that drop up to 20°C in comparison to the daytime. Such significant diurnal temperatures are ideal for fruit concentration in the grape.
Handpicking of the grapes in small trays with preselection in the vineyard according to quality classification and ripeness.
